 +===== What's a CryptoParty =====
 +
 +CryptoParties are FREE, beginner-friendly gatherings to help people of all ages and abilities to reclaim their privacy and power online. Our trainers are digital privacy experts who will help you with phone security, private communications, secure passwords, social media privacy settings, web browsing privacy and more.
 +
 +We also host talks, debates and workshops on digital rights, privacy, technology (and the systems of power around it!).
 +
 +If you've been to a CryptoParty already or are an advanced tech user, you're welcome too! Come and talk to us about your favourite project or topic, start an impromptu workshop about it, meet new friends and find potential collaborators. 
 +
 +Let's all build CryptoParty London as a space for collaboration and p2p learning. Let's hack away the gloomy feeling of surveillance capitalism and build our stairway to digital empowerment.
